GAMEATHLON in collaboration with the Game Developers Association of Greece organized this year Hellenic Game Awards 2025 (HeGA). This joint action concerned both the recognition of Greek game development and its domestic promotion, especially among gamers, and the encouragement of them to get involved with the industry. An event dedicated exclusively to games made in Greece and the endless talent that governs our game developer community. The main pillars were three: the award (Game of the Year), the creation (Day-Zero) and the launch (Next Gen) .
The Game of the Year competition aimed to highlight and award the best Greek games with an official release in 2024 - on PC, console or mobile. The award ceremony took place on Saturday, September 13th at the main stage of Gameathlon.
At the same time, Day-Zero ran! Developers - professional and non-professional were invited to submit demos for new, unannounced games (made e.g. at a game jam). The 3 Finalists won cash prizes and had free space to showcase their projects at the Hellenic Game Awards booth.
Finally, this year the Next Gen took place, highlighting the top efforts from people under 18 years of age with an on-stage presentation, a computer at the Hellenic Game Awards booth, and symbolic prizes.
So, at Gameathlon on September 12-14, visitors had the opportunity to meet the creators and enjoy their games - having already voted online for their favorite day demos and games!
This year's total prize pool exceeded €5,000, with the bases being secured by Gameathlon (€800) and the Hellenic Digital Game Creators Association (€200).
E.K.K.O.M.E.D. S.A. contributed €4,020 to the prize pool and another €980 to the organization costs, and Knorr contributed as a sponsor to the organization - we thank them for their support of the Greek digital game creation community and industry!

For the Hellenic Game Awards 2025, co-organized by GAMEATHLON and the Hellenic Digital Game Creators Association, 14 games of Greek production were collected. By this we mean games made by teams/companies that are either (i) based in Greece, or (ii) owned by Greeks, or (iii) their staff is at least 51% Greek or individuals with permanent residence in Greece.

In the GotY category, a total of €2,770 was awarded: €1,000 for Game of the Year, €350 for the two Finalists, €250 for Best Mobile, €100 for Audience Choice, and €120 for each of Best Audio, Gameplay, Innovation, Marketing, Narrative, and Visuals.

A total of €1,800 was awarded in the Day Zero category: €1,000 to the Grand Prix, €350 to the two Finalists and €100 to the Audience Choice.
